Develop and manage investments that translate data into actionable insights to inform strategic decisions and understand impact.

Responsibilities

  • Develop, implement, and monitor activities focused on understanding and documenting institutional transformation to develop supports to engage in change processes.
  • Engage with external partners to provide statistical and evaluation design expertise to help them produce relevant, high-quality work to improve strategy execution and to support the field.
  • Analyze, synthesize, and report findings from funded and other research to internally inform the foundation’s strategy evaluation, planning, and development.
  • Develop appropriate evaluation models and support monitoring, learning, and evaluation activities related to program work, including serving as a subject matter expert on research related to a portfolio.
  • Negotiate, implement, conduct, and manage complex, performance-based contracts or grants, including soliciting and reviewing grant proposals, preparing and presenting proposal summaries and progress reports, monitoring and reviewing grantee progress, budgets, and deliverables, and supporting partner convenings or site visits to increase impact.
  • Decide who or when to approach external partners to develop grant opportunities or to form strategic partnerships, how to craft grant opportunities within the boundaries of strategic priorities, how to allocate funding within the grant-making or contract pipeline, and what is the appropriate context and content of external convenings.
  • Serve as point of contact on portfolio-related issues for key collaborators internally and externally.
  • Represent the foundation with grantees, other funders, universities, think tanks, and government agencies.
  • Serve on boards and working groups.
  • Support inclusive culture through modeling behaviors and actions; raise issues in a timely fashion to appropriate partners.

Skillset

  • An advanced degree in Public Health Nutrition, Implementation Research, , International Development, Data Science, or a related field, or equivalent demonstrated experience in education or evaluation field.
  • At least 10 years of proven experience in a similar role, with substantial expertise in research, evaluation, and data-driven decision-making within nutrition or global health programs.
  • Experience working in LMICs, with governments, development partners and academia supporting the design and implementation of M&E plans for LSFF and/or multi-sector nutrition programs, managing evaluations, and ensuring effective data collection, analysis, reporting and translation to policy.
  • Demonstrated experience working with AI/ML tools, data models, and/or large-scale data initiatives in the nutrition and global health sectors.
